Cameroon - Measles Immunization Coverage for Children

Since 2014, Cameroon Measles Immunization Coverage for Children fell by 5.1points year on year. With 60 Percent of Children Aged 12-23 Months in 2019, the country was number 179 comparing other countries in Measles Immunization Coverage for Children. Cameroon is overtaken by Gabon, which was number 178 with 62 Percent of Children Aged 12-23 Months and is followed by Syria with 59 Percent of Children Aged 12-23 Months. Cuba topped the ranking with 99 Percent of Children Aged 12-23 Months in 2019, that is stable versus 2018. Ukraine recorded the best 5 years average growth at +10.7points per year, while Montenegro witnessed the worst performance at -11.2points per year.
